The Story That Started It All
The special is based on a real letter. It was written by Virginia O'Hanlon in 1897. She asked the editor of *The New York Sun* if Santa was real. The editor, Francis Pharcellus Church, wrote a beautiful and now-famous response.
The 1974 animated special brings this story to life. It's a touching tale of belief, wonder, and the spirit of Christmas. Get ready for some warm fuzzies!
